Output 8fe59bb5773cc9463415d4da389357de9a224fab871f94047685f2d1fa3d91cb:15

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 e653e41d6ab8305c0642dd68b7bdbb6971aed47a
address
tb1quef7g8t2hqc9cpjzm45t00dmd9c6a4r6nlj8hc
transaction
8fe59bb5773cc9463415d4da389357de9a224fab871f94047685f2d1fa3d91cb
confirmations
63344
spent
true